| 513005 | 2007-01-05 21:12:00 | Shop was out of my favorite "free range" eggs, so I bought the same brand of "organic" eggs. Question: Whats the difference between free range and organic??? (apart from price) |
JJJJJ (528) | ||
| 513006 | 2007-01-05 21:22:00 | LOL Free range means this chickens run loose, out in the pen or paddock ? eat whatever they find and are fed. Organic means they are only fed organic food, (natural) nothing preservative or synthetic in there diet? no additives, no sprays etc. asfaik beetle |
